Don't Get Between California And Its Avocados - Court OK's Inverse Flooding Claim

Summary by LexBlog
A short one from the California Court of Appeal, Shehyn v. County of Ventura Public Works Agency, No. B337452 (Feb. 20, 2025). Bottom line: the court reversed the trial court’s demurrer, which had dismissed a flood inverse claim. Good news, the owner gets to press its claim.  The plaintiff here is the owner of a commercial avocado orchard.
